#2b3824 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2b3824 is composed of 16.9% red, 22%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 35.7% yellow and 78% black. It has a hue angle of 99 degrees, a saturation of 21.7% and a lightness of 18%. #2b3824 color hex could be obtained by blending #567048 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#2b3824 color description : Very dark desaturated green.
#2b3824 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2b3824 has RGB values of R:43, G:56,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0, Y:0.36, K:0.78. Its decimal value is 2832420.

Shades and Tints of #2b3824
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060805 is the darkest color, while #fcfdfb is the lightest one.
